Paige DeSorbo Speaks Out amid Rumors She Cheated on Craig Conover and ‘Ruined’ His Proposal
After one TikTok user claimed the ‘Summer House’ star cheated on Craig Conover, she replied, “See you in court”
Paige DeSorbo is not interested in fans’ theories on why she and Craig Conover broke up.
The Summer House star, 32, announced on the Monday, Dec. 30 episode of her podcast Giggly Squad that she and the Southern Charm star, 35, split after dating for three years. The former couple began dating in 2021 after appearing on Winter House together.
Following DeSorbo’s announcement, fans have speculated about their split on social media — and the reality star is now weighing in.
One user posted a TikTok video on Dec. 30, arguing that DeSorbo should’ve decided to “settle down” with Conover much sooner and she prolonged their relationship for no reason. In response, DeSorbo wrote, “May friends like this never find me.”
Another user posted a video of her boyfriend ranting about the former couple’s split, claiming that fans would have “to be blind not to see this coming” after their frequent disagreements on the show, and that it was DeSorbo’s “call” to end things because she “spoke very vocally about what she wanted.” Commenting on the Jan. 1 clip, DeSorbo wrote: “We love a gossip king.”
A different fan posted a since-deleted video on Jan. 1, claiming that DeSorbo “called it quits” with Conover after learning that he was “about to propose,” according to Page Six. The move ultimately “caught him off guard” and “ruined the proposal,” Page Six reported, citing the fan video.
DeSorbo then reportedly replied to the video, writing: “I’m obsessed with all of this fan fiction.”
But when the same fan posted a video on Jan. 2, claiming that DeSorbo was caught “cheating” on the Southern Charm star with an “internet personality” who is not on TV nor a celebrity, DeSorbo seemingly set the record straight.
In the comments section, she appeared to deny the allegations and even threatened to take legal action. “See you in court,” she wrote.

DeSorbo’s comments come days after she told her Giggly Squad co-host Hannah Berner and their listeners that the breakup “was just the right decision for both of us moving forward in our lives and the direction in our lives that we didn’t force.”
“I have so much love and respect for Craig. I think he is one of the best people I have ever met in my entire life. I will remain the biggest fan of him and want the best for him and he truly will get the best because he is the best,” she said.

“I love him, I think he loves me,” she added. “I think we will remain friends. No one did anything. It wasn’t a bad thing. I think we both were just being really mature and saying what we want and what we didn’t want, and I think that’s extremely powerful to be able to voice how you’re feeling in real-time and what you want for your future.”
“As you get older, I mean, I started dating Craig when I was 29 and I’m 32 now,” she said. “And your 30s, for women, I feel like are very transformative. And you change a lot and you grow a lot. Him as well.”
